Google's Debug project is seeking EPA approval to release millions of sterile male mosquitoes in New Jersey, California and Florida to reduce disease-spreading populations.

Grandparent scams cost victims over $5 million in 2025, according to the FBI. AI voice-cloning tools now mimic grandchildren's voices to make fake emergencies more convincing.

Taveras, who played 28 games for Seattle a season ago, was Baltimore's leadoff man in the bottom of the ninth with his club trailing 4-2 at home. In a spot where he could have jump-started a comeback, he instead struck out in what very well could be the most embarrassing fashion possible of the modern era. Sitting on a 2-2 count, Taveras took a pitch well outside and began walking to first base, thinking he had just been walked. He even began taking off his elbow guard before realizing that he had the pitch count wrong.

Amazon Prime Day scammers are sending fake account recovery emails that request document uploads to steal login credentials, payment details and identities.
